In this role, you will lead a team of Production Team Members to accomplish planned production activity, exceed performance standards, and contribute to the overall success of the company. You will provide guidance to all Production Team Members on product questions, quality concerns, etc., and ensure all products, production processes, and production areas are in conformance with documented quality requirements.

Responsibilities

  • Coach and develop Production Team Members by providing on-going feedback and support to address any concerns.
  • Serve as a subject matter expert to support training efforts for all Production Team Members.
  • Foster a positive and collaborative work environment, promoting teamwork and employee engagement.
  • Execute production schedules to meet customer demand and optimize resource utilization.
  • Understand customer needs (i.e., quality, orders, shipping schedules, etc.) and work to accomplish the goal of 'Total Customer Satisfaction.'
  • Monitor inventory, including but not limited to labeling, scrap, work in process and other assigned inventory tasks as necessary.
  • Develop and ensure accurate production and scrap reporting at the end of each shift.
  • Provide feedback to management regarding quality concerns.
  • Ensure integrity of the manufacturing environmentally controlled areas based on approved control procedures.
  • Implement and enforce quality control processes to ensure products meet or exceed established standards.
  • Enforce safety protocols and guidelines to create a secure working environment and hold team members accountable.
  • Promote PMC’s continuous improvement attitude and objectives through encouragements, communication, gathering suggestions and direct participation.
  • Identify opportunities for process improvement and efficiency gains in production operations.
